Beschreibung
|
Chemokine (Chemoattractant Cytokines) are small peptides that are potent activatorsand chemo-attractants for leukocyte subpopulations and other non-hemopoietic cells.Chemokine receptors (CXCR) belong to the super-family of G protein-coupled receptors(GPCR), which regulate the trafficking and activation of leukocytes, and operate asco-receptors in the entry of HIV-1 and proliferation and migration of immature neurons,glia and their precursors. Furthermore, chemokine receptors participate in the etiologyand progression of various brain disorders, including AIDS dementia,neuro-inflammatory disease and neuroplasia, making them important potentialtherapeutic targets in these cases several subtypes of CXCR have been characterized.
